The answer, as recorded

Quick honesty note first: almost every "Top 10 Branding Agencies" article that ranks for this query is written *by* one of the agencies on the list (ManyPixels, Duck.design, Designocracy, Parallel, Clay all publish lists that feature themselves at or near the top). So I'd weight those lightly. Here's what I'd actually recommend, grouped by budget, since "small business" covers a $500 solo shop and a $50k-budget regional chain. **Under ~$1,500 - you want a competent freelancer, not an agency** 1. **A vetted freelance brand designer via Dribbble or Working Not Working.** At this budget an agency's overhead eats most of your money. Freelancers run $20-150/hr, and you get direct contact with the person actually drawing your logo. Pick someone whose *existing portfolio already looks like what you want* - brand designers rarely work outside their aesthetic. 2. **Knapsack Creative - "Build a Brand in a Day."** Sub-$5K, fixed scope, fast. Good if you need to stop deliberating and just ship a coherent identity. 3. **Skip the AI tools (Looka, Tailor Brands) unless you're pre-revenue.** They're fine as a placeholder, but you'll pay to redo it. Worth it only if the alternative is no brand at all. **~$2,500-15,000 - the realistic sweet spot for most small businesses** 4. **Anchour** (Maine) - consistently strong Clutch reviews, does strategy + identity + web as one system rather than selling you a logo in isolation. Good fit for service businesses and regional brands. 5. **DD.NYC** - high-volume, well-reviewed, works a lot with SMBs and startups; more design-forward than strategy-heavy. 6. **BrandTuitive** - B2B and professional-services specialists. If you're a law firm, clinic, or industrial supplier rather than a DTC product, they speak your language. 7. **Bureau of Small Projects** - the name is the pitch; explicitly built for small budgets and emerging ventures, identity plus site. **Ongoing needs rather than one-time identity** 8. **ManyPixels** (~$699/mo) or a similar subscription - genuinely useful *after* you have a brand, for the endless stream of social assets, decks, and packaging tweaks. Bad choice for the foundational identity itself; subscription models optimize for throughput, not strategy. **Two practical things that matter more than which name you pick** - Budget: expect **$800-2,500** for a solid mid-range package (logo, palette, type, basic guidelines, core assets), **$2,500+** for custom work with real strategy. Agencies typically have a $1,500-3,000 project minimum. - Insist on **brand guidelines and full source files** in the deliverables. The single most common small-business regret is owning a nice logo and nothing else, so every future designer reinvents the brand. Rather than trusting any listicle, I'd shortlist 3-4 from [Clutch's branding rankings](https://clutch.co/agencies/branding) filtered to your budget and industry, then read the actual review text, not the star rating.
